Mental Health and Addictions Services
How we help
At Vasantham Tamil Wellness Centre, we understand the need for having ethnically specific services for marginalized people. We dedicate our services to make our clients feel understood and to have mental health professionals who have a knowledge of their clients’ background, traditions, and culture. By providing Tamil-speaking counselors, we aim to remove the invisible wall between clients and mental health professionals.

Our Programs
Alcohol Addiction Group Counselling
Group counseling for Tamil-speaking adults seeking to get help on their alcohol use. Takes place every week for twelve weeks.
Addiction Individual Counselling
Addressing substance use and/or gambling in-depth with a Tamil-speaking counselor. Clients and counselors work together on meeting the goals to help clients on their path of recovery.
Women’s Mental Health Group
Weekly CBT group sessions for Tamil women between the ages of 25-55 years old with symptoms of depression, anxiety, trauma, and/or have experienced domestic abuse.
Women’s Mental Health Individual Sessions
Individual sessions with a female Tamil speaking counselor for women between the ages of 25-55 with symptoms of depression, anxiety, trauma, and/or have experienced domestic abuse.
Caregiver Group
A weekly support group for Tamil individuals who are in a caregiver position for someone with a mental illness/addiction. Learn about mental illness/addiction, how to handle stress, and protect your own wellbeing while taking care of your loved one.
Elder Abuse – Direct Services & Counselling
Protecting Tamil seniors from abuse and neglect by providing clients in need with necessary items (toiletries, groceries, etc.). Clients can also get counseling from a Tamil-speaking counselor to help relieve mental distress and help find care services that they require.
